自学内容网 自学内容网

Day 62 || prim算法、kruskal算法

prim算法

题目链接:卡码网:53. 寻宝

思路:代码随想录-prim算法精讲

基本思路就是维护一个数组,此数组记录每个点的最短边。第一步,选距离生成树最近节点;第二步,最近节点加入生成树;第三步,更新非生成树节点到生成树的距离(即更新minDist数组)。

kruskal算法

题目链接:卡码网:53. 寻宝

思路:代码随想录-kruskal算法精讲

prim 算法是维护节点的集合,而 Kruskal 是维护边的集合基本思路就是先所有路径升序排列,然后利用并查集,查询是否在一个集中不在就添加即可。​

时间:2h


原文地址:https://blog.csdn.net/qq_43408590/article/details/143718981

免责声明:本站文章内容转载自网络资源,如本站内容侵犯了原著者的合法权益,可联系本站删除。更多内容请关注自学内容网(zxcms.com)!